India 'untouchable' rape victim killed

Published: Nov. 25, 2006 at 3:20 PM

NEW DELHI, Nov. 25 (UPI) -- A man from India's upper caste has been detained for allegedly murdering an "untouchable" teenager who had accused him of rape.

Asha Katiya, 15, died of burns after being doused with kerosene, allegedly by the same man she had reported to police in a rural village in Madhya Pradesh state.

According to a report in The Independent Saturday, her accusations about the sexual assault were largely ignored by neighbors and authorities because of her place in society. At the same time, the alleged rapist had threatened to kill her if did not retract her complaint.

The newspaper said the incident came on the heels of the slayings of an untouchable family of four who lived on a plot of land that their upper-cast neighbors wanted for a road.
